Executive Summary The landscape of youth justice in Los Angeles County is in the midst of a dramatic change, shifting from a punitive system to one focused on prevention and youth development. Innovative programs, such as the Ready to Rise Youth Development Initiative, are working to actualize this shift. Ready to Rise (R2R) is a public-private partnership between the Los Angeles County Probation Department (Probation), California Community Foundation (CCF), and Liberty Hill Foundation (Liberty Hill). R2R began as a $3.2 million pilot program, expanding to an over $25 million multi-year initiative serving 49 youth development organizations and 7,854 youth in one year. In the midst of a global pandemic and racial-justice uprising, the importance of innovative reinvestment strategies cannot be overstated. R2R has proven its ability to be an equitable, efficient, and responsive vehicle for distributing public dollars and growing the organizational capacity of youth service providers in L.A. County. The ultimate goal of the Ready to Rise partnership is to build a system that replaces the traditional structures of punishment and incarceration with emerging best practices centered on healing, learning, and opportunity. In order to do so, R2R uses a two-pronged strategy: 1) provide grants for youth development and 2) offer intensive and customized capacity-building services to community-based organizations. To implement this strategy, R2R has contracted with Imoyase Community Support Services (Imoyase) for program evaluation and Destiny Coaching and Consulting (Destiny) to serve as the capacity building partner. Funding for the initiative comes through the Probation Department to the foundation partners who serve as a third-party intermediary. From there, California Community Foundation leads the grantmaking strategy for R2R, and Liberty Hill Foundation leads the capacity building strategy. The model allows for faster distribution of funds to community-based organizations, and provides an opportunity for organizations to access funding that may not have previously had the infrastructure to compete for county contracts. By strengthening the organizations and the overall ecosystem for youth development programs, R2R aims to improve educational, personal, and professional outcomes for young people, as well as decrease youth interactions with the justice system.
